Signs You May Have a Dead Possum on Your Property

A dead possum isn’t always visible, especially if it’s inside your roof cavity, under your house, or hidden in a wall.

Here are some common signs that indicate you may have a deceased possum nearby:

  • Strong Odours
    • One of the first and most obvious signs of a dead possum is a strong, rotting smell. The odour gets worse in warm weather and can spread throughout the house.
  • Increased Pest Activity
    • Dead animals attract flies, maggots, and other scavengers, leading to more pest problems around your home. You might notice more insects in certain areas.
  • Stains on Ceilings or Walls
    • If a possum has died inside your roof or walls, you may notice dark, wet stains caused by fluids seeping through the material.
  • Unusual Sounds or Silence
    • If you previously heard possum activity in your roof and it suddenly stops, this could be a sign that one has died.
  • Visible Carcass
    • Sometimes, you may find the dead possum in your yard, under a deck, or near rubbish bins. If the body is exposed, it may be surrounded by insects or scavengers.
  • Stubborn Bad Smell Indoors
    • Even after cleaning, a lingering odour might indicate that the possum is stuck in an unseen area, such as inside a vent or behind a wall.

Health & Safety Risks of a Dead Possum

Leaving a dead possum on your property can create serious health risks. Here’s why immediate removal is necessary:

  • Spread of Disease
    • Decomposing possums can carry bacteria, parasites, and viruses that pose health risks to humans and pets.
  • Foul Smell & Air Quality Issues
    • The odour from a decaying possum can linger for weeks, making it unbearable to stay indoors and affecting indoor air quality.
  • Infestation of Pests
    • Maggots, flies, and Rats are drawn to dead animals, increasing the risk of pest infestations.
  • Damage to Your Property
    • If a possum dies inside your walls or roof, its fluids can seep into building materials, causing stains, weakening structures, and leading to expensive repairs.
  • Legal & Environmental Concerns
    • In Victoria, you can be fined if you don’t dispose of dead animals properly. Professional removal ensures proper and legal disposal.
  • Psychological Discomfort
    • The presence of a decomposing animal can cause stress, discomfort, and anxiety, particularly for those sensitive to strong odours or concerned about hygiene.

How to Prevent Possums from Dying on Your Property

You can take steps to minimise the risk of possums dying in or around your home:

  • Possum-Proof Your Roof & Walls
    • Seal any gaps or openings where possums might enter to stop them from getting stuck inside.
  • Chop overreaching branches
    • Possums use tree branches to access roofs—keeping them trimmed reduces the risk of them getting inside your home.
  • Secure Rubbish Bins
    • Open rubbish bins attract possums and other pests, so make sure they are properly closed.
  • Use Humane Possum Deterrents
    • Motion-sensor lights and possum deterrent sprays can help keep them away from your property.
  • Seek Professional Possum Removal (If Alive)
    • If you suspect a live possum is nesting in your home, contact licensed possum handlers for safe relocation.
  • Regular Property Inspections
    • Checking your roof, attic, and other potential nesting spots can help detect issues early.
